BTC/USD hourly chart

The Bitcoin price extended its sideway movement earlier last week, and suddenly started the strong upward trend after breaking the US$19,400 resistance. The sharp rise was mainly driven by institutions that resumed their buying spree after slowing down the pace for 2 weeks.

The current resistance is at $24,000, while the support is at $22,500. The upward momentum has slowed down, indicating the profit taking actions by the short-term traders. If the institutional investors continue buying on a daily basis, the market would see support whenever the BTC price has a dip near the lower Keltner band. The long term holders need to observe if such buying activities continue and watch the support level in case it is breached.
